The Philadelphia Inquirer called out Sen. John Fetterman, D-Pa., in an editorial on Sunday, demanding the senator 'perform his job' or step aside, amid reports of concern about his mental health. Fetterman, who suffered from a stroke in 2022, was the subject of an alarming New York Magazine article last month that cited anecdotes from several former staffers about his issues, which the senator said was a 'hit piece.' The Inquirer accused Fetterman of schmoozing Trump and not having much time for Pennsylvania or Washington, D.C.
